Indian meal moths are one of the most frequent pantry pests in Sutter County, California. They are small, about half an inch long, with a distinctive pattern on their wings. These moths lay eggs in grains, cereals, flour, and dried fruits. Infestations often start unnoticed, as eggs and larvae are tiny and hard to detect.
Our commercial pest control experts in Sutter County can identify early signs of Indian meal moth infestations and implement targeted treatments to prevent further spread. Regular inspection of storage areas and proper sealing of food containers are key preventive measures.
Pantry beetles, including flour beetles and drugstore beetles, thrive in grains, pasta, spices, and processed foods. Adult beetles and larvae feed on stored products, contaminating them with waste and potentially spreading bacteria.
Our Sutter County commercial pest exterminators recommend thorough cleaning and disposal of infested products, coupled with strategic use of pest control solutions. Monitoring traps and routine inspections by professionals help keep beetle populations under control.
Weevils are small, dark-colored beetles that attack whole grains, rice, and beans. They can reproduce rapidly, making infestations difficult to manage without professional assistance.

In Sutter County, common household pests include ants, cockroaches, spiders, rodents, and termites. Ant species such as odorous house ants and Argentine ants thrive in warmer months. Termites, particularly subterranean species, pose a threat to wooden structures, while rodents like rats and mice often seek shelter in attics and garages during colder seasons.
Preventing termites in Sutter County involves eliminating moisture around the foundation, keeping firewood and wooden debris away from your home, and maintaining proper ventilation in crawl spaces. Regularly inspecting wooden structures for signs of hollowed wood or mud tubes can help detect infestations early. Applying termite-resistant barriers to foundations and treating soil around the home can reduce risks.
Yes, Sutter County experiences seasonal pest activity. Spring and summer see higher activity of ants, mosquitoes, and bees, while autumn and winter increase rodent presence as they seek warmth indoors. Termite swarming typically occurs in late spring. Adjusting pest prevention strategies seasonally, like removing standing water in summer and sealing entry points in winter, is crucial for control.
Control ants in Sutter County by identifying the species and locating the nest. Use baiting strategies that ants carry back to the colony for more effective elimination. Maintain cleanliness indoors by removing food crumbs and sealing pantry items. Outdoors, trim vegetation away from structures, fill cracks in foundations, and keep mulch and leaf litter at a distance from the home to reduce ant harborage areas.
Rodent control in Sutter County includes a combination of sanitation, exclusion, and traps. Seal gaps in walls, roofs, and foundation areas to prevent entry. Remove potential food sources by securing garbage bins and storing pet food properly. Snap traps or electronic traps placed along rodent paths can reduce populations quickly. Inspect attics and basements for signs of droppings or gnaw marks regularly to catch infestations early.
In Sutter County, natural mosquito control involves eliminating standing water where mosquitoes breed, such as clogged gutters, bird baths, and low-lying yard areas. Planting mosquito-repellent plants like citronella, marigold, or lavender can help reduce bites. Introducing mosquito-eating fish in ornamental ponds and using fans on patios to disrupt flight are additional non-chemical measures to minimize mosquito presence.
Signs of termite infestation in Sutter County include hollow-sounding wood, mud tubes along foundation walls, discarded wings from swarming termites, and small piles of frass (termite droppings) near wooden structures. Regular inspections of basements, crawl spaces, and wooden support beams are key. Moisture-prone areas, such as around water heaters and under sinks, are also common starting points for infestations.
Garden and crop pests in Sutter County include aphids, caterpillars, whiteflies, and spider mites, which can damage vegetables and fruit trees. Slugs and snails are also common in moist areas. Integrated pest management practices, such as encouraging natural predators, rotating crops, using row covers, and applying organic insecticidal soaps, help protect plants while minimizing chemical use.
Winter pest prevention in Sutter County includes sealing cracks and gaps around doors, windows, and foundations. Ensure weather stripping is intact and chimney openings are screened. Remove clutter in garages and attics where rodents might hide. Reducing moisture indoors and clearing debris near the home decreases the chances of pests seeking shelter from cold temperatures.
Landscaping practices greatly affect pest control in Sutter County. Keeping shrubs and trees trimmed away from the home reduces pest bridges into the house. Avoiding excessive mulch near foundations and managing irrigation to prevent standing water can minimize termite, ant, and mosquito activity. Regular lawn maintenance and removing fallen leaves or decaying wood help eliminate habitats for pests like rodents and insects.
